We met, O, Jesus, in thy name,
And in thy name we part.

2 We part in body, not in mind;
Our minds continue one;
And, each to each in Jesus joined,

We hand in hand go on.

3 Present we still in spirit are,
And intimately nigh,
While on the wings of faith and pray'r
We each to other fly.

4 Our life is hid with Christ in God;
Our Life shall soon appear,
And shed his glory all abroad

In all his members here.

i In the soft season of thy youth,
In Nature's smiling bloom,
Ere age arrive, and trembling wait
Its summons to the tomb;

2 Remember thy Creator, God;
For him thy powers employ;
Make him thy fear, thy love,thy hope,
Thy confidence, thy joy.

3 He shall defend and guide thy
Through life's uncertain sea,[course
Till thou art landed on the shore
Of bless'd eternity.

4 Then seek the Lord betimes, and
The path of heavenly truth: [choose
The earth affords no lovelier sight
Than a religious youth.
